Timezone in Vazhayur
Vazhayur is located in India and operates on India Standard Time, which is in the Asia/Kolkata timezone. This timezone has a UTC offset of +5:30. India does not observe daylight saving time, so the time remains consistent throughout the year without any changes.
This means that the clocks in Vazhayur do not shift forward or back, simplifying timekeeping. In comparison to the United States, there are significant time differences. For example, when it is noon in Vazhayur, it is 1:30 AM in New York during Eastern Standard Time, and 10:30 PM the previous day in Los Angeles during Pacific Standard Time.
This can have practical implications for scheduling calls or meetings, as individuals in the United States need to be mindful of these differences when trying to connect with someone in Vazhayur. Practical Information for Visitors
Vazhayur is located in the Malappuram district of Kerala, India. The nearest major airport is Calicut International Airport, which is about 30 kilometers away. From the airport, visitors can hire taxis or take local buses to reach Vazhayur.
The nearest railway station is Angadipuram, approximately 10 kilometers away, providing convenient access via train. Buses are also a common mode of transport, with local services connecting Vazhayur to nearby towns and cities. The climate in Vazhayur is characterized by a tropical monsoon climate, with warm temperatures year-round.
The monsoon season typically runs from June to September, bringing heavy rainfall. The best time to visit is from October to February when the weather is cooler and more pleasant for outdoor activities.
